The Malta Developers Association (MDA) has appointed Steve Mercieca, co-founder and CEO of QuickLets and Zanzi Homes, as well as QLZH Group, as Vice President of its Estate Agents Section.

Confirming his appointment, Mr Mercieca said “We will continue working hard and lobbying to safeguard the industry and all the people that work as Estate Agents.”

The MDA Estate Agents Section highlighted how Mr Mercieca’s innovative approach towards the property market has helped his companies grow over the years.

“Steve believes strongly in offering a company culture that attracts like-minded and ‘like-hearted’ people which in turn will develop each person in the best version of themselves. This has proven to be a correct foresight and is attributed as another major element of the QLZH Group’s success,” it said.
